Understanding AIB Custom Designs
Custom AIB designs refer to third-party modifications and enhancements of graphics cards by manufacturers such as ASUS, MSI, Gigabyte, and others. These designs often feature improved cooling systems, higher factory overclocks, and aesthetic upgrades. The cooling solutions are particularly important as they directly influence the card’s performance, noise levels, and longevity.

Cooling Solutions for Nvidia Cards
Nvidia’s popular RTX series, such as the 4080 and 4090, also benefits from a variety of custom cooling innovations:
- Vapor Chamber Technology: Several models utilize vapor chambers to evenly distribute heat across the heatsink, improving cooling efficiency.
- Advanced Fan Algorithms: Custom BIOS and firmware optimize fan speeds for quieter operation during low loads and aggressive cooling under heavy stress.
- Large Heatsinks and Multiple Heat Pipes: High-end models often feature extensive heatsink arrays with multiple heat pipes for superior heat transfer.
